For each scenario below, choose the most appropriate answer from the list above. Each option may be used once, more than once or not at all.
1. A condition where polyostotic fibrous dysplasia occurs with cafe au lait spots and hormonal abnormalities
2. A benign overgrowth of the growth plate which is made up of bone and cartilage
3. A benign cartilage tumour arising in the medulla of the bone. They tend to occur in the small bones of the hands and feet
4. A malignant cartilage producing tumour
5. A highly malignant small cell round tumour
